Output 584ab465d76925647a73ee6856042f5ea76f2768ec25cdf95a232c1157819b64:4

value
41960393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c5746bd4e93f8360ba310f3e5d6b011160dd1f7 OP_EQUAL
address
MKEcaHLwjh6sg276hAgBYxVC5s3Mq5QYC2
transaction
584ab465d76925647a73ee6856042f5ea76f2768ec25cdf95a232c1157819b64
spent
true